Job Description

The Project Manager – TDS Digital Governance & Operations supports the TDS Digital Leadership Team in executing governance, portfolio tracking, and digital transformation activities. The role ensures structured execution, visibility, and alignment across digital initiatives, driving consistency and operational excellence.

Key Responsibilities
Digital Governance & Leadership Support
- Support planning and execution of governance meetings
- Collect and prioritize governance topics
- Maintain governance cadence and calendars

Governance Execution & Action Tracking
- Capture meeting minutes, decisions, and action items
- Track progress and follow up on actions
- Maintain governance trackers and Kanban boards

Digital Change Management Support
- Support change management activities across digital initiatives
- Capture requirements, timelines, and adoption milestones
- Assist in training and communication planning

Portfolio & Project Visibility
- Maintain dashboards and trackers
- Ensure visibility into status, risks, and milestones
- Provide leadership-ready reporting

Product & Financial Tracking Support
- Assist in product memo and business case creation
- Support budget tracking and forecasting
- Track spend vs plan with finance

Planning & Coordination
- Support execution of digital operating model
- Coordinate across cross-functional teams
- Standardize templates and tools
